Are Federal Reserve notes rare?

The Series of 1918 included all denominations from $1 to $50 and were issued by all twelve banks, though not all banks issued all denominations. Federal Reserve bank notes are considerably scarce. According to a government estimate, of the total issue of nearly $762 million, only $2 million remains outstanding.

What is the difference between a United States note and a Federal Reserve note?

The difference between a United States Note and a Federal Reserve Note is that a United States Note represented a “bill of credit” and, since it was issued by the government itself and does not involve either lending or borrowing, was inserted by the Treasury directly into circulation free of interest.

How much is a $10 Federal Reserve note worth?

The 1934B series $10 bills are worth around $15-20 in very fine condition. In uncirculated condition the price is around $80-115 for bills with an MS 63 grade. Bills issued from the Federal Reserve Banks of Boston and Cleveland will be worth more. The 1934C series $10 bills are worth around $15 in very fine condition.

What gives Federal Reserve Notes their value?

Value. The authority of the Federal Reserve Banks to issue notes comes from the Federal Reserve Act of 1913. Legally, they are liabilities of the Federal Reserve Banks and obligations of the United States government.

What are Red Seal five dollar bills worth?

The 1953 red seal five dollar bills came in four different varieties. There are four different series 1953, 1953 A, 1953 B, and 1953 C. All of these five dollar bills are worth about $6 each in average circulated condition. If they are uncirculated they can be worth up to 40 or 50 dollars.
